Other state programs (context)

  • ANCHOR benefitNot in estimate

    ANCHOR provides benefits to eligible homeowners and renters based on income and filing requirements. It is reimbursement-style, not a simple subtraction from the tax rate calculation shown here.

    Not included in this site’s numeric tax estimate.

  • Senior Freeze (Property Tax Reimbursement)Not in estimate

    Senior Freeze reimburses eligible seniors and surviving spouses for property tax increases when requirements are met. Amounts depend on prior-year taxes and eligibility — not a flat deduction from the estimate below.

    Not included in this site’s numeric tax estimate.

Towns in Cape May County

5 municipalities have town-level detail in this county with at least one usable metric.

Average residential tax bill: lowest among listed towns is Wildwood ($6,182), highest is Avalon ($10,701); spread about $4,519.

Published effective rate (town/city basis per state data): lowest Avalon (0.38%), highest Wildwood (1.58%).

Avg residential tax bill Trend in Cape May County

Planning context only — historical average residential tax bill for comparison. Actual tax bills vary by municipality and exemptions.

Latest

$6,273 (2024)

Year-over-Year Change

+$225 (+3.7%) from 2023

5-Year Change

+$773 (+14.1%) from 2021
